i used to have the invidia midpipe, but not the invidia q300.
i had a greddy exhaust which made the car sound slightly better.
if you want a subtle increase in sound i would say fsport exhaust or greddy would be the way to go. im not to familiar with some of the other brands
and if you ever want loud just go with hks exhaust. its nowhere near as loud as some STI's but its probably the loudest exhaust for an isx50 out there
all the exhaust im familiar with is for a 2is. so if you have a 3is im not too sure
